Abstract:CFI Financial Group earns Central Bank of Bahrain Category 2 license, marking a key milestone in its Bahrain expansion and MENA trading services rollout.
CFI Financial Group Secures Bahrain License, Accelerates MENA Growth.jpg" title="CFI Financial Group Secures Bahrain License, Accelerates MENA Growth.jpg">Leading MENA-based online trading provider CFI has taken a significant step forward by securing the Central Bank of Bahrain Category 2 license for its subsidiary, CFI FINANCIAL (BAHRAIN) B.S.C CLOSED. This prestigious approval not only endorses CFI‘s regulatory compliance but also paves the way for the group’s strategic expansion in the Gulf region.
With this new license, CFI Financial Bahrain is positioned to deliver cutting-edge trading services to Bahraini traders, tapping into a market ripe with potential. The licensing milestone is a crucial element of the broader CFI Financial Group Bahrain expansion, underscoring Bahrain‘s growing importance in CFI’s Gulf Cooperation Council (GCC) footprint.
CFIs successful establishment in Bahrain complements its robust presence in the UAE, Oman, and Kuwait, accelerating its ongoing CFI Financial Group MENA expansion. Bahraini clients can now anticipate best-in-class platforms and innovative financial products tailored to meet dynamic market demands.
This licensing achievement follows CFI‘s broader global endeavors, including the recent acquisition in Azerbaijan and launch in South Africa, demonstrating the group’s ambition to solidify its stature as the most regulated and reliable online trading provider across the MENA region and beyond.
Supported by an unmatched portfolio of licences—from the FCA in the UK to the SCA in the UAE—CFI continues to prioritize transparency, compliance, and personalized service. These attributes, combined with its expanding physical presence, ensure that CFI Financial Bahrain trading services will be both trustworthy and accessible.

CFI is a leading online trading provider headquartered in the MENA region, renowned for its extensive regulatory approvals and commitment to delivering innovative trading solutions worldwide. The groups strategic expansion across multiple jurisdictions affirms its position as a trusted name in global financial markets.

Orbex, a Cyprus-based brokerage entity, has recorded 30 exposure complaints on WikiFX, a leading forex broker regulation inquiry tool, so far. Other review websites have also recorded a healthy number of complaints against the brokerage firm. These complaints largely talk about the alleged profit confiscations by the broker in the name of trading violations, difficulty in accessing fund withdrawals, capital losses due to artificial slippage, etc. In this Orbex review, we have investigated user complaints and provided a regulatory overview of the broker.

FCA warns Swift TradeX in a notice first published and updated on 1 September 2026. The UK Financial Conduct Authority says the firm may be providing or promoting financial services without permission, is not authorised, and may be targeting people in the UK. The notice names the website swifttradexai.com, a Worcester address and a UK telephone number, but also cautions that unauthorised businesses may use incorrect or borrowed contact details. The confirmed issue is authorisation status—not a court finding about every transaction. Anyone considering a payment should stop, verify the firm independently, and avoid using contact information supplied by the platform itself.
